  • My love affair with La Cave has been a long standing one filled with late night laughs, great cheese, awesome memories and tasty brews. When I lived in Cleveland Heights, this is where I'd end up when my friends wanted to dance at McNulty's. Somehow, winding down in a super-chill bar with cool peeps and a great beer just sounded so much more appealing to me. Weird, huh? I mean, the alternative was getting sweaty in a crowded bar, ruining my hair (which is a total no-no) and waiting an hour for a drink. Ehh, I think I'll pass. La Cave is a Cleveland secret that you only know about if you accidentally find it or a cool friend tips you off. Tucked away in the dark basement of a building on Coventry, it truly does give you that "cave" vibe. Depending which way you come in, you'll see the biggest walk-up beer cooler of your life. Love a strange brew that you can't seem to find anywhere around town? Mostly likely you'll find it in that cooler. I think you'd probably have to solve a labyrinth to navigate your way through that thing. It's like this glowing shrine of divine-ness calling out to you though the dimness of the bar...."ahhhhhhhhhhhh". The staff is smart, funny and very knowledgeable. Sometimes you don't even need to ask, they'll just start talking to you about the history of some wine or beer they have. It's incredible. My only gripe is that the crowd can sometimes sway two ways that are a little annoying: 1) Case Western grad student night out or 2) Über hipster take-over. I can get along with all sorts of people, but when an entire bar is filled, it gets a little weird. Although for the most part, La Cave is just a plethora of interesting and fun Cleveland folks. Besides, the bar itself is cool enough to totally trump any sort of undesirable crowd. The cheese board is the best. thing. ever. I could seriously live a happy and long life if all I ate was good cheese, fruit and crackers. Basically I could live off of cheese boards. Don't judge. Anyways, this particular one is so tasty and a perfect addition to a great wine or beer. Wait...what am I doing tonight? Oh, and added bonus! They showcase local artists! Yes, I know I'm always talking about this, but I find it really important. It's actually nice to see how many Cleveland businesses are doing that these days. Anyways, enough time wasting. Consider this your 'tip'. Get to La Cave now. Chill vibe, great wines, huge beer selection, divine cheese board, knowledgeable and fun staff. Done deal!
